Of the 1,800 acres that comprise the San Diego Zoo Safari Park, 900 are undeveloped, supporting large expanses of coastal sage scrub vegetation. Explore this StoryMap created by one of our Research Coordinators on the Natural Lands team to get acquainted with the San Diego Zoo Safari Park's Biodiversity Reserve by experiencing some of its special places through the seasons.
